Buying Guide for Small Boat Console Kit 24″ Wide 36″ Tall
Understanding the Size and Dimensions
When I first looked for a small boat console kit, the dimensions were a top priority. A 24-inch wide by 36-inch tall console fits well in smaller boats without taking up too much space. It’s important to measure your boat’s available area to ensure the console will fit comfortably while leaving enough room to move around.
Material and Durability
From my experience, the material of the console kit makes a big difference. I prefer kits made from marine-grade materials like fiberglass or high-quality plastic because they withstand water exposure and sun damage. Durability is key since the console will be exposed to harsh marine environments.
Ease of Installation
Installing the console kit was easier when I chose one with clear instructions and included mounting hardware. I looked for kits that offer pre-cut holes or customizable panels to fit my boat’s controls and gauges. Considering installation complexity upfront saved me time and frustration.
Storage and Functionality
I found that having sufficient storage space inside the console is very useful for keeping small items secure and dry. Some kits come with built-in compartments or lockable doors, which is a great feature to consider. Functionality, such as space for mounting electronics, switches, and steering components, is also important.
Customization Options
I appreciated kits that allowed me to customize the layout to fit my specific needs. Whether it was adding extra gauges, a radio, or navigation equipment, having flexibility in the console design helped me tailor it perfectly to my boat setup.
Weight Considerations
Weight matters, especially on smaller boats where every pound counts. I looked for a console that was sturdy but not overly heavy to avoid affecting my boat’s balance and performance.
Price and Value
Balancing cost with quality was a significant part of my decision. I aimed for a console kit that provided good value—durable, functional, and easy to install—without unnecessary extras that would increase the price.
